Expanding Our Impact : Partnering with the City of Methuen

6/15/2020

0 Comments

 

As much as the world has been evolving, so has All In Energy. In 2020, All In Energy became an official partner of the City of Methuen. While our work was temporarily delayed, due to the COVID-19 pandemic, we officially launched the new program, "Methuen Saves Energy" in June. Methuen is one of a handful of cities who were named 2020 Municipal Partners with National Grid and Columbia Gas, sponsors of the Mass Save® program. We are partnered with the city to connect their residents, small businesses, and nonprofits to the statewide Mass Save® energy efficiency programs.

Figuring out the best ways to connect folks to all the benefits that energy efficiency brings has not been easy in light of the pandemic, but we are making progress as we continue to find new, innovative ways to continue to support our communities. We are connecting Methuen residents to no-cost home energy assessments - now being offered virtually through video chat or over the phone by our energy efficiency partners -  to help families save energy and money at home.

​We're expanding our outreach and communication efforts to take place online and through social media, ensuring that our constituents in this new partnership are well-informed. We supported Joe Cosgrove, Energy Manager for the City, in his TV appearance during the Mayor's Minute show in June and have collaborating with the library and senior center to help residents learn about the chance to save energy at home. Now, we are planning a community-wide mailer with the city to reach all Methuen residents.

You can learn more about our efforts in Methuen at methuensaves.org and on our News page. We want to be a resource for individuals during this time and we encourage anyone who would like to know more about energy-saving programs to reach out.

We look forward to the moment we can go back to connecting with people in person once it is safe, especially at our new partnership in Methuen. In the meantime, we are so thrilled to be able to help in any way we can.

Welcome Summer 2020 Interns

6/1/2020

0 Comments

 
We are so excited to welcome the newest members of our team for this summer. Read below to meet them!

Picture

Litzy Gastelum Arguelles, Marketing Intern

Litzy is a rising junior at Tufts University double majoring in Film and Media and Environmental Studies. With her studies, she focuses on finding the intersection between both her majors in the field of environmental communications. She hopes to one day work with businesses not only to promote environmental equity but to also search for more ways for businesses to build stronger relationships with their clients in their transition to a clean energy economy. 

Litzy immigrated to the United States from Mexico when she was six and was raised in South Los Angeles. She maintains a deep connection with both of her communities by reading Spanish while drinking coffee and eating pan dulce (sweet bread) everyday.

She will be working as our Marketing Intern this Summer of 2020.

Picture

Jimmy Hikmatullah, ​Data Analysis Consultant

Jimmy immigrated from Indonesia to the United States with a dream to foster pride to the people of his country. He hopes that one day he will help Indonesia in supporting action to create equity in wealth, education and more human rights.

Jimmy decided to pursue computer science at Marlborough College because he is confident is his computational skills. In his past, he's built software to help his deaf grandfather, designed a website for Marlboro College to help solve transportation problems, and worked with All In Energy as a Data Analyst fellow in the Fall 2019.

Starting this Summer 2020, he will work with All In Energy as a full-time intern once again and will continue his work from the Fall of 2019. During the summer, he'll focus on All In Energy’s customer relationship management and help the organization expand their impact on larger communities.

He is grateful for opportunities that All In Energy has given him. He has learned how to devote his skills and work to influence the real world. He hopes from what he learns this summer it will build on his experience and work which will eventually manifest into something bigger than himself.

All In Energy is a 501(c)3 nonprofit with a mission to advance an inclusive clean energy economy. We bring energy efficiency and renewable energy to underserved communities, while increasing job opportunities for diverse talent in the clean energy industry.
